No court charges to be filed in Omaha man's accidental death

OMAHA, Neb. (AP) — No charges will be filed in an accidental shooting that killed a northwest Omaha man early Saturday.

The Omaha World-Herald reports (http://bit.ly/1NLnejK ) that 24-year-old Tyler Andersen and a friend had been drinking and were playing a game called "trust" with a handgun they thought was unloaded.

Andersen put the gun in his mouth. He told his friend that he trusted him and to pull the trigger. Andersen was killed instantly when the gun was fired.

Authorities have determined the shooting was an accident.

Andersen grew up in Omaha and served in the U.S. Army for two years, including a year-long deployment in Afghanistan.
